[ubuntu/oracular-proposed] dolfin 2019.2.0~legacy20240219.1c52e83-8ubuntu1 (Accepted)

Gianfranco Costamagna locutusofborg at debian.org
Mon Jul 1 06:15:12 UTC 2024


dolfin (2019.2.0~legacy20240219.1c52e83-8ubuntu1) oracular; urgency=low

  * Merge from Debian unstable. Remaining changes:
    - Fix some instances of SyntaxWarning: invalid escape sequence

dolfin (2019.2.0~legacy20240219.1c52e83-8) unstable; urgency=medium

  * Add cflags_soabi_in_jit_signature.patch:
    - make sure to include CFLAGS and SOABI from sysconfig.get_config_var in
      signature used by jit
    - inspired by https://github.com/FEniCS/ffcx/pull/527/files
  * Improved python version reporting in autopkgtests: found three places at
    which the python version was not being printed
  * Run autopkgtest python tests only against the default python version on
    archs where CI is too slow

dolfin (2019.2.0~legacy20240219.1c52e83-7) unstable; urgency=medium

  * Test unit tests and demos against all installed python versions while
    running autopkgtest
  * Add test_timer_big_int.patch:
    - drop using 1e32 in python/test/unit/common/test_timer.py, which would need
      to be written as 10**32 in python 3.12
    - use instead sys.maxsize, since the only goal of the provided number is to
      generate a random number

dolfin (2019.2.0~legacy20240219.1c52e83-6) unstable; urgency=medium

  * Require pusimp >= 0.1.1
  * Update pusimp.patch:
    - compatibility with pusimp 0.1.1
    - pin pip-installed numpy to <2.0 until debian ships numpy 2.0 too,
      otherwise numpy 2.0 would break binary compatibility in petsc4py and
      slepc4py.

dolfin (2019.2.0~legacy20240219.1c52e83-5) unstable; urgency=medium

  * Skip test-dolfin-python-pusimp on riscv64 because of timeout.

dolfin (2019.2.0~legacy20240219.1c52e83-4) unstable; urgency=medium

  * Skip unit tests related to mesh entities on riscv64 too.

Date: Mon, 01 Jul 2024 08:14:11 +0200
Changed-By: Gianfranco Costamagna <locutusofborg at debian.org>
Maintainer: Debian Science Team <debian-science-maintainers at lists.alioth.debian.org>
https://launchpad.net/ubuntu/+source/dolfin/2019.2.0~legacy20240219.1c52e83-8ubuntu1
-------------- next part --------------
Format: 1.8
Date: Mon, 01 Jul 2024 08:14:11 +0200
Source: dolfin
Built-For-Profiles: noudeb
Architecture: source
Version: 2019.2.0~legacy20240219.1c52e83-8ubuntu1
Distribution: oracular
Urgency: medium
Maintainer: Debian Science Team <debian-science-maintainers at lists.alioth.debian.org>
Changed-By: Gianfranco Costamagna <locutusofborg at debian.org>
Changes:
 dolfin (2019.2.0~legacy20240219.1c52e83-8ubuntu1) oracular; urgency=low
 .
   * Merge from Debian unstable. Remaining changes:
     - Fix some instances of SyntaxWarning: invalid escape sequence
 .
 dolfin (2019.2.0~legacy20240219.1c52e83-8) unstable; urgency=medium
 .
   * Add cflags_soabi_in_jit_signature.patch:
     - make sure to include CFLAGS and SOABI from sysconfig.get_config_var in
       signature used by jit
     - inspired by https://github.com/FEniCS/ffcx/pull/527/files
   * Improved python version reporting in autopkgtests: found three places at
     which the python version was not being printed
   * Run autopkgtest python tests only against the default python version on
     archs where CI is too slow
 .
 dolfin (2019.2.0~legacy20240219.1c52e83-7) unstable; urgency=medium
 .
   * Test unit tests and demos against all installed python versions while
     running autopkgtest
   * Add test_timer_big_int.patch:
     - drop using 1e32 in python/test/unit/common/test_timer.py, which would need
       to be written as 10**32 in python 3.12
     - use instead sys.maxsize, since the only goal of the provided number is to
       generate a random number
 .
 dolfin (2019.2.0~legacy20240219.1c52e83-6) unstable; urgency=medium
 .
   * Require pusimp >= 0.1.1
   * Update pusimp.patch:
     - compatibility with pusimp 0.1.1
     - pin pip-installed numpy to <2.0 until debian ships numpy 2.0 too,
       otherwise numpy 2.0 would break binary compatibility in petsc4py and
       slepc4py.
 .
 dolfin (2019.2.0~legacy20240219.1c52e83-5) unstable; urgency=medium
 .
   * Skip test-dolfin-python-pusimp on riscv64 because of timeout.
 .
 dolfin (2019.2.0~legacy20240219.1c52e83-4) unstable; urgency=medium
 .
   * Skip unit tests related to mesh entities on riscv64 too.
Checksums-Sha1:
 994e293b67d9c403011c5d1da1237ec647b5d578 4126 d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1.dsc
 e19aaffe083e4fe71f2081ea9c1225ba3b8ceec2 50444 d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1.debian.tar.xz
 05c946ea276d177e92633502382484572da299a6 13991 d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1_source.buildinfo
Checksums-Sha256:
 7ae749b7e077cda24037d386b82eeff1b3ab01ee144a4364e9a3ba59c8fa046d 4126 d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1.dsc
 6fdf5ab9bcc230f2d2de2db1bf164d07b6eb3a4bc90988ea0880a763ddcebf60 50444 d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1.debian.tar.xz
 1c4803d2bdfbfc30cacc3295f1dd29959ff0b6a118e38125a3595bf1dd189cb7 13991 d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1_source.buildinfo
Files:
 0c6892f5923e3e963f20c70ecba18e03 4126 math optional d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1.dsc
 600a655a94938989c0e3b164e50c2010 50444 math optional d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1.debian.tar.xz
 19e4f04f95c0da2e3f32a0ca248cded2 13991 math optional dolfin_2019.2.0~legacy20240219.1c52e83-8ubuntu1_source.buildinfo


More information about the oracular-changes mailing list